Bản quyền phần mềm chính hãng giá rẻ

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

04/10/2024
bởi Admin 2

Chất lượng mạng và hiệu suất truyền dữ liệu đóng vai trò cực kỳ quan trọng trong trải nghiệm người dùng và hiệu quả hoạt động của hệ thống. Một trong những vấn đề phổ biến gây cản trở cho cả hai yếu tố này chính là hiện tượng mất gói (Packet Loss). Vậy packet loss là gì? Nguyên nhân nào dẫn đến tình trạng này, và làm thế nào để khắc phục? Bài viết dưới đây sẽ mang đến cho bạn cái nhìn tổng quan về Packet Loss, từ những khái niệm cơ bản đến các biện pháp hiệu quả nhằm giảm thiểu và ngăn chặn hiện tượng này, qua đó nâng cao chất lượng mạng và cải thiện trải nghiệm người dùng.

Packet Loss Là Gì?

Packet là một đơn vị dữ liệu cơ bản trong các giao thức mạng, dùng để định tuyến thông tin giữa điểm đầu và điểm cuối trên Internet hoặc trong các mạng chuyển mạch gói. Các packet này chứa một lượng dữ liệu nhỏ, bao gồm địa chỉ nguồn, địa chỉ đích, thông tin về giao thức và số nhận dạng. Nhiều hoạt động trực tuyến, như gửi email, tải video hoặc phát nhạc, đều yêu cầu quá trình chuyển đổi packet.

Khi các packet không thể đến đích, người dùng sẽ gặp phải những vấn đề như mất kết nối mạng, độ trễ (lag) hoặc dịch vụ chậm. Đối với các hệ thống mạng gia đình, việc này có thể làm giảm chất lượng trải nghiệm. Còn đối với các doanh nghiệp, tình trạng mất mạng có thể ảnh hưởng nghiêm trọng đến hoạt động hàng ngày.

Packet Loss thường xảy ra do lỗi trong quá trình truyền dữ liệu hoặc do tắc nghẽn mạng. Tỷ lệ mất gói được tính bằng phần trăm, cụ thể là số lượng packet bị mất so với tổng số packet đã được gửi đi.

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

Nguyên Nhân Bị Lỗi Packet Loss Là Gì?

Một số nguyên nhân chính dẫn đến tình trạng Packet Loss bao gồm cường độ tín hiệu không đủ tại đích, đường truyền mạng bị nhiễu, lỗi phần mềm, và các node mạng quá tải. Trong một số trường hợp, nguyên nhân có thể do các yếu tố do con người hoặc hệ thống gây ra. Dưới đây là một số nguyên nhân khác:

Tắc nghẽn đường truyền mạng

Tình trạng này xảy ra khi mạng đạt đến dung lượng tối đa. Khi đó, kết nối sẽ bị chậm lại và một số packet có thể bị bỏ qua để cố gắng bắt kịp tốc độ truyền tải. Tuy nhiên, các ứng dụng thường có khả năng gửi lại các gói dữ liệu bị mất trong trường hợp này.

Lỗi phần cứng và phần mềm mạng

Những thiết bị phần cứng mạng lỗi thời có thể góp phần vào tình trạng mất gói tin, vì lưu lượng mạng không được truyền tải nhanh chóng, khiến các packet dễ dàng bị mất. Các thiết bị như firewall, modem, và bộ định tuyến đều có thể gặp phải tình trạng này. Để khắc phục, người dùng cần cập nhật hoặc thay thế phần cứng. Tình trạng tương tự cũng xảy ra đối với lỗi phần mềm.

Vi phạm an ninh

Trong các cuộc tấn công từ chối dịch vụ (Denial-of-Service), kẻ tấn công có thể làm gia tăng lưu lượng đột ngột, ảnh hưởng đến các packet. Mục tiêu của họ là làm tắc nghẽn hệ thống bằng cách gửi nhiều yêu cầu cùng lúc, dẫn đến sự cố mạng.

Khi tài nguyên của nạn nhân bị quá tải, hệ thống sẽ bị khóa, khiến người dùng không thể truy cập và sử dụng dữ liệu của mình. Do đó, tình trạng Packet Loss có thể là dấu hiệu cho thấy hệ thống đang bị tấn công.

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

Packet Loss Ảnh Hưởng Như Thế Nào?

Packet Loss có tác động đáng kể đến mạng và các giao thức như sau:

Ảnh hưởng của Packet Loss trên mạng

  • Giảm chất lượng truyền thông: Các ứng dụng thời gian thực như VoIP thường bị ảnh hưởng, dẫn đến tình trạng chập chờn hoặc mất tín hiệu, khiến giọng nói không thể nhận được.
  • Giảm thông lượng: Khi có tình trạng mất gói, thông lượng của một số giao thức lớp vận chuyển bị suy giảm. Các giao thức này thường điều chỉnh tốc độ truyền để giảm thiểu tình trạng tắc nghẽn mạng.
  • Truyền thông kém an toàn: Packet Loss có thể khiến hệ thống dễ bị tấn công từ tin tặc. Các ứng dụng VoIP thường là mục tiêu của các cuộc tấn công như vậy.
  • Mất dữ liệu được mã hóa: Nhiều hệ thống bị tấn công do tình trạng mất gói. Tin tặc có thể lợi dụng lỗ hổng này để phá vỡ các biện pháp bảo mật và đánh cắp dữ liệu được mã hóa.
  • Packet Drop: Các packet gặp phải tình trạng chậm trễ lớn có thể bị loại bỏ, ảnh hưởng đến đường truyền mạng chung.
  • Thiếu dữ liệu: Packet Loss gây ra tình trạng mất dữ liệu, dẫn đến hình ảnh bị lỗi, giọng nói không ổn định, video bị lag hoặc hoàn toàn mất tín hiệu.

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

Ảnh hưởng của Packet Loss trên các giao thức

Ảnh hưởng của Packet Loss còn phụ thuộc vào các giao thức sử dụng:

  • Transmission Control Protocol (TCP): TCP được thiết kế để khắc phục tình trạng mất gói. Khi một packet bị mất, TCP sẽ gửi lại một packet khác để đảm bảo luồng dữ liệu được duy trì. Tuy nhiên, phương pháp này có thể làm giảm tốc độ mạng do cần thời gian để truyền lại dữ liệu.
  • User Datagram Protocol (UDP): UDP không cố gắng gửi lại các packet đã mất mà sẽ ngắt kết nối khi xảy ra Packet Loss. Kết quả là, dữ liệu bị mất cần phải được gửi lại bằng cách thủ công. Mức độ Packet Loss được chấp nhận phụ thuộc vào từng tình huống cụ thể. Ví dụ, tỷ lệ Packet Loss dưới 2% có thể khiến cuộc gọi VoIP bị chập chờn, trong khi tỷ lệ 10% có thể làm quá trình tải xuống trở nên chậm hơn.

Cách Nhận Biết Packet Loss

Dưới đây là một số phương pháp nhanh chóng để phát hiện Packet Loss:

  • Sử dụng giao thức TCP: Giao thức này có thể giúp phát hiện và khắc phục tình trạng mất gói.
  • Sử dụng công cụ kiểm tra Ping: Các công cụ như Packet Internet hoặc Inter-Network Groper là những lựa chọn phổ biến để kiểm tra trạng thái mạng.
  • Sử dụng chương trình Ping Network Utility: Chương trình này được tích hợp sẵn trên các hệ điều hành để theo dõi và kiểm tra kết nối mạng.
  • Đo lường mức độ Packet Loss: Bằng cách gửi một số lượng lớn lệnh Ping đến một đích cụ thể và theo dõi các phản hồi không thành công, bạn có thể xác định tỷ lệ mất gói trong mạng.

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

Cách Xử Lý Và Khắc Phục Packet Loss

Hầu hết không có một biện pháp khắc phục hoàn hảo nào cho tất cả các tình trạng Packet Loss, bởi vì nguyên nhân gây ra sự cố có thể khác nhau, dẫn đến các phương pháp khắc phục cũng sẽ không giống nhau. Dưới đây là một số giải pháp phổ biến để xử lý vấn đề Packet Loss:

Tăng băng thông

Nếu vấn đề do tắc nghẽn mạng, việc tăng băng thông có thể giúp cải thiện tình hình. Điều này cho phép đường truyền mạng xử lý nhiều yêu cầu đồng thời, từ đó giảm thiểu độ trễ.

Thực thi Deep Packet Inspection

Deep Packet Inspection là một kỹ thuật lọc Packet mạnh mẽ, cho phép xác định, phân loại, định tuyến và ngăn chặn các Packet dựa trên nội dung hoặc mã của chúng. Kỹ thuật này giúp giảm tắc nghẽn bằng cách ưu tiên định tuyến các Packet quan trọng hơn so với các Packet ít quan trọng.

Cập nhật phần cứng và phần mềm

Phần cứng và phần mềm lỗi thời có thể gây ra hiệu suất truyền mạng kém và tình trạng Packet Loss. Do đó, việc thường xuyên cập nhật phần cứng và phần mềm là rất cần thiết. Quản trị viên mạng cũng có thể sử dụng Task Manager của Microsoft Windows để xác định phần mềm nào đang chiếm dụng băng thông quá mức.

Sử dụng kết nối có dây

Hệ thống mạng có dây thường ổn định hơn và ít gặp vấn đề về Packet Loss. Tuy nhiên, cần đảm bảo rằng cáp Ethernet không gặp sự cố. Nếu cáp bị lỗi, việc truyền Packet sẽ bị ảnh hưởng.

Giảm thiểu thiết bị gây nhiễu

Một số thiết bị như tai nghe Bluetooth hoặc bàn phím không dây có thể tạo ra nhiễu tĩnh điện, ảnh hưởng đến hiệu suất mạng. Ngắt kết nối các thiết bị này có thể giúp cải thiện đường truyền và giảm thiểu tình trạng Packet Loss.

Packet Loss Là Gì? Nguyên Nhân Và Cách Khắc Phục Packet Loss

Xem thêm:

Phần mềm Copilot là gì? Cách kích hoạt tính năng của Copilot

Phần mềm office 365 là gì? Bảng giá Office 365 mới nhất

Cách Ngăn Chặn Packet Loss

Ngăn chặn Packet Loss là một yếu tố quan trọng để đảm bảo chất lượng mạng và cải thiện trải nghiệm người dùng. Dưới đây là một số biện pháp hiệu quả để giảm thiểu hoặc ngăn chặn tình trạng Packet Loss:

Tối ưu hóa băng thông

Tăng băng thông: Nếu mạng thường xuyên bị tắc nghẽn, hãy xem xét việc nâng cấp gói dịch vụ Internet của bạn để có thêm băng thông.

Giới hạn lưu lượng: Sử dụng các công cụ quản lý lưu lượng để giới hạn băng thông cho những ứng dụng không quan trọng, giúp ưu tiên cho các dịch vụ nhạy cảm với độ trễ như VoIP hay video call.

Sử dụng phần cứng hiện đại

Cập nhật thiết bị mạng: Thay thế router, modem, và các thiết bị mạng lỗi thời bằng những sản phẩm mới có khả năng xử lý lưu lượng cao hơn và hỗ trợ các công nghệ mới như Wi-Fi 6.

Kiểm tra cáp mạng: Đảm bảo rằng tất cả các cáp Ethernet đều trong tình trạng tốt, không bị hư hỏng hoặc gãy đứt.

Kiểm tra và bảo trì thường xuyên

Thực hiện kiểm tra mạng: Sử dụng các công cụ kiểm tra mạng để phát hiện sớm các vấn đề liên quan đến Packet Loss, như Ping hoặc Traceroute.

Bảo trì định kỳ: Thực hiện bảo trì định kỳ cho thiết bị mạng và phần mềm để đảm bảo mọi thứ hoạt động trơn tru.

Sử dụng kết nối có dây

Kết nối Ethernet: Khi có thể, sử dụng kết nối có dây thay vì Wi-Fi để có độ ổn định cao hơn và giảm thiểu nguy cơ mất gói.

Quản lý các thiết bị gây nhiễu

Giảm thiểu thiết bị không dây: Thiết bị không dây như tai nghe Bluetooth hay bàn phím không dây có thể gây nhiễu tín hiệu. Hạn chế sử dụng hoặc ngắt kết nối chúng khi không cần thiết.

Tách biệt các thiết bị: Đặt các thiết bị không dây ở xa các thiết bị phát sóng mạng để giảm nhiễu.

Sử dụng Quality of Service (QoS)

Thiết lập QoS: Sử dụng các thiết lập QoS trên router của bạn để ưu tiên lưu lượng cho các ứng dụng quan trọng, đảm bảo rằng chúng nhận được băng thông cần thiết.

Cải thiện bảo mật mạng

Bảo vệ mạng: Đảm bảo rằng mạng của bạn được bảo vệ khỏi các cuộc tấn công từ chối dịch vụ (DoS) bằng cách sử dụng tường lửa và các giải pháp bảo mật khác.

Giám sát và phân tích mạng

Sử dụng phần mềm giám sát: Sử dụng các công cụ giám sát mạng để theo dõi tình trạng mạng trong thời gian thực, phát hiện nhanh chóng các dấu hiệu của Packet Loss.

Cải thiện cấu trúc mạng

Sử dụng mạng lưới chuyên dụng: Nếu có thể, hãy xem xét việc thiết lập một mạng lưới chuyên dụng cho các ứng dụng nhạy cảm với độ trễ để tránh tắc nghẽn từ các ứng dụng khác.


Packet Loss là hiện tượng mất mát các gói tin trong quá trình truyền tải dữ liệu, gây ra sự cố cho mạng. Để giải quyết vấn đề này, bạn có thể áp dụng một số biện pháp bảo vệ, chẳng hạn như sử dụng công cụ Deep Packet Inspection (DPI) để theo dõi và tối ưu hóa hiệu suất mạng. Hy vọng rằng bài viết này của Tri Thức Software đã cung cấp cho bạn những thông tin hữu ích và cần thiết để cải thiện tình trạng mạng của mình. Mọi chi tiết về giải pháp phần mềm liên hệ hotline 028 22443013 để được hỗ trợ báo giá.

zalo-icon
phone-icon
facebook-icon